How much do software software developer j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 20, 2026, the average yearly pay for software software developer in Gulfport, MS is $111,278.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$89,500.00 and $129,300.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Software Software Developer vs Software Engineer?

AspectSoftware Software DeveloperSoftware Engineer
CredentialsBachelor's in CS or related field, certifications optionalBachelor's or higher in CS or related field, certifications optional
Work EnvironmentDevelopment teams, tech companies, startupsDevelopment teams, tech companies, large enterprises
Industry UsageCommonly used in tech and software firmsUsed across various industries including tech, finance, healthcare
Job FocusWriting, testing, and maintaining codeDesigning, developing, and overseeing software systems

While both roles involve software development, Software Software Developers primarily focus on coding and implementation, whereas Software Engineers often take a broader approach, including system design and architecture. The roles overlap significantly, but the title 'Software Engineer' may imply a more comprehensive scope of work.

What does a software software developer do for a job?

A software developer designs, writes, tests, and maintains computer programs and applications using programming languages like Java, Python, or C++. They analyze user needs, create technical specifications, and collaborate with teams to develop software solutions. Strong problem-solving skills and knowledge of development tools are essential for this role.
